EP 636. Lunch at Suire's Grocery

We're roadtripping through Acadiana, exploring Louisiana's Cajun heartland, where French-Acadian roots, gumbo and bayou rhythms simmer together into one of America's most distinctive cultures--and it's lunchtime. In Kaplan, Louisiana. Where the humble, roadside Suire's Grocery has become a cultural landmark. What began as a small family grocery has become a temple of cajun cooking, where old-world family recipes like turtle sauce picante, shrimp and egg stew, and crawfish étouffée simmer side by side with Cajun culture itself. Today, sisters Lisa and Joan Suire and I discuss.
